One thing\u2019s for sure, however. <em>Satellite Reign<\/em> strongly resembles the original <em>Syndicate<\/em>; Bullfrog Production\u2019s 1993 runaway cult hit, before the small yet highly innovative British developer was acquired by EA in 1995. It\u2019s clearly a <em>Syndicate<\/em> game in virtually every way, even though 5 Lives Studios doesn\u2019t own the license to the franchise.<\/p>\n<p>The tone of its predecessor is definitely on display; you still control a group of morally compromised, cybernetically-enhanced super-agents. However, this time around, the mission structure has been opened up too allow much more freedom, while also giving it a much more open-world feeling. 5 Lives definitely had their ears to the ground when it came to studying gaming trends and had the foresight to make <em>Satellite Reign<\/em> a much more sandbox-style experience, since that\u2019s what the gaming masses seem to favor these days.<\/p>\n<figure id=\"attachment_3829\" aria-describedby=\"caption-attachment-3829\" style=\"width: 700px\" class=\"wp-caption alignnone\"><a href=\"https:\/\/www.cyberpowergaming.com\/w\/wp-content\/uploads\/2015\/09\/reign4.jpg\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"size-full wp-image-3829\" src=\"https:\/\/www.cyberpowergaming.com\/w\/wp-content\/uploads\/2015\/09\/reign4.jpg\" alt=\"Courtesy - 5 Lives Studios\" width=\"700\" height=\"394\" \/><\/a><figcaption id=\"caption-attachment-3829\" class=\"wp-caption-text\">Courtesy &#8211; 5 Lives Studios<\/figcaption><\/figure>\n<p>The fact that <em>Satellite Reign<\/em> borrows heavily from many well-known cyberpunk influences isn\u2019t necessarily a bad thing, especially since there aren\u2019t many modern games that cover the genre. In this dystopian, brave new world, massively corrupt megacorps control the masses with a nearly omni-present military presence. The haves live in tranquility and gluttonous splendor, while the rest of the populace live in drudgery and filth in the bottom reaches of the game\u2019s massive metropolis. At the start of the game, a new player has entered this dark world, but for good or for evil\u2026?<\/p>\n<p>Players hire a team of four customizable agents of various classes. Are you more into stealth and high tech? Try out a hacker. Fancy a more brute force approach? Maybe a soldier is the ticket for you. You can kit your agents out with all sorts of cybernetic goodies and enhancements, and also a whole futuristic plethora of weapons, gear, and skills, which offer a lot more diversity and specialization for the game\u2019s many missions.<\/p>\n<figure id=\"attachment_3830\" aria-describedby=\"caption-attachment-3830\" style=\"width: 700px\" class=\"wp-caption alignnone\"><a href=\"https:\/\/www.cyberpowergaming.com\/w\/wp-content\/uploads\/2015\/09\/reign2.jpg\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"size-full wp-image-3830\" src=\"https:\/\/www.cyberpowergaming.com\/w\/wp-content\/uploads\/2015\/09\/reign2.jpg\" alt=\"Courtesy - 5 Lives Studios\" width=\"700\" height=\"438\" \/><\/a><figcaption id=\"caption-attachment-3830\" class=\"wp-caption-text\">Courtesy &#8211; 5 Lives Studios<\/figcaption><\/figure>\n<p>The way that you can plan out missions is where the real fun is to be had while playing <em>Satellite Reign<\/em>. For instance, after bribing employees of a targeted complex, your team can learn of different ways of gaining entry. Perhaps they told you about a back door that would be easier to have your hacker unlock, or a rooftop zip line that you could have your infiltrator ride across. I tried the latter, and found that my agent\u2019s stealth skills weren\u2019t quite up to par for that, and he was quickly dispatched with ease. So, for the next play-through of the mission, I had my soldier draw attention to one side of the complex with his bullet-deflective shield of nano-bots while my hacker opened up a door at the other end. Pretty fun stuff.<\/p>\n<p>This dynamic flow within each mission makes <em>Satellite Reign<\/em> refreshing in that how each one plays out is dependent upon your careful planning and execution. As illustrated above, one mistake can ruin the entire enchilada, but if you\u2019re not successful the first time around you can learn how to adapt and overcome your initial muck-up, and hopefully do it right the next time&#8230;or the next time (okay I messed that mission up many times before getting it right!). 5 Lives Studios has done a great job of giving gamers a multitude of choices instead of trapping us in a more linear, rat maze-type experience.<\/p>\n<figure id=\"attachment_3828\" aria-describedby=\"caption-attachment-3828\" style=\"width: 700px\" class=\"wp-caption alignnone\"><a href=\"https:\/\/www.cyberpowergaming.com\/w\/wp-content\/uploads\/2015\/09\/reign5.jpg\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"size-full wp-image-3828\" src=\"https:\/\/www.cyberpowergaming.com\/w\/wp-content\/uploads\/2015\/09\/reign5.jpg\" alt=\"Courtesy - 5 Lives Studios\" width=\"700\" height=\"394\" \/><\/a><figcaption id=\"caption-attachment-3828\" class=\"wp-caption-text\">Courtesy &#8211; 5 Lives Studios<\/figcaption><\/figure>\n<p><em>Satellite Reign\u2019s<\/em> graphics are very slick and on point, and lend the perfect gritty atmosphere to the proceedings. Rain falls in cascading waves as streaks of neon fall across darkened city streets. Downtrodden citizens scamper amongst traffic as massive buildings loom overhead. The game is presented in a isometric top-down perspective, perfect for being able to check out your surroundings. Weapon effects are also beautifully rendered, with various weapons\u2019 muzzle flashes lighting up the night, and highly destructive frag grenades pulse in dramatic fashion upon colliding with enemies. 4k gaming aficionados will enjoy even crisper visuals.<\/p>\n<p>In all, <em>Satellite Reign<\/em> is a successful successor (at least spiritually) to <em>Syndicate<\/em> which keeps the same tone and theme, while offering modern visuals, sound, and much more freedom than its predecessor.
